Q: Is 197,784 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 197,784 is a composite number.

Why is 197,784 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 197,784 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 4 6 8 9 12 18 24 36 41 67 72 82 123 134 164 201 246 268 328 369 402 492 536 603 738 804 984 1,206 1,476 1,608 2,412 2,747 2,952 4,824 5,494 8,241 10,988 16,482 21,976 24,723 32,964 49,446 65,928 98,892 and 197,784, with no remainder.

Since 197,784 cannot be divided by just 1 and 197,784, it is a composite number.
